Table 1.

Baseline and follow-up nPEP use and participant demographics

Ever used nPEP prior to study Ever used nPEP during study
Overall 81/4289 1.9% 256/3819 6.7%
Site
 Boston 15/728 2.1% 49/650 7.5%
 Chicago 4/624 0.6% 30/527 5.7%
 Denver 3/726 0.4% 20/683 2.9%
 NYBC 11/734 1.5% 41/657 6.2%
 San Francisco 37/734 5.0% 76/607 12.5%
 Seattle 11/743 1.5% 40/675 5.8%
Race/Ethnicity
 White, not Hispanic 60/3110 1.9% 176/2792 6.3%
 Black, not Hispanic 5/281 1.8% 26/243 10.7%
 Hispanic 9/648 1.4% 41/566 7.2%
 Other 7/249 1.8% 13/212 6.1%
Age
 16–19 1/93 1.1% 5/71 7.0%
 20–25 6/720 0.8% 39/617 6.3%
 26–30 12/911 1.3% 49/811 6.0%
 31–35 26/909 2.9% 58/825 7.0%
 36–40 12/754 1.6% 39/675 5.8%
 >40 24/902 2.7% 66/820 8.0%
Education
 High School/GED 5/406 1.2% 24/330 7.3%
 Some College 19/1128 1.7% 55/986 5.6%
 College Degree 32/1855 1.7% 109/1669 6.5%
 Graduate/Professional 25/898 2.8% 68/833 8.2%
